Aim Of The Study: Gallbladder cancer (GBC) lesions are usually solitary. The presence of multifocal disease can alter resectability and management. There are no systematic imaging-based studies evaluating multifocality in GBC.

Introduction: Pheochromocytomas are catecholamine-secreting tumors arising from chromaffin cells of the adrenal gland. Surgery is the only curative treatment with a high biochemical cure rate, low mortality and high risk of perioperative complications.

Objectives: To study the demographic characteristics of patients with pheochromocytoma and to identify the risk factors for perioperative complications, treatment outcomes, and aggressive behavior of the tumor.

Background/aims: Epithelioid hemangioendothelioma (EHE) is an uncommon vascular tumor that commonly affects the liver. Hepatic EHE (HEHE) presents with variable clinical and histopathological features. We describe detailed clinico-histopathological features, differential diagnosis, and treatment outcomes of the cases of HEHE diagnosed in our center.
